The Training of Morphological Decomposition in Word Processing and Its Effects on Literacy Skills
This study set out to examine the effects of a morpheme-based training on reading and spelling in fifth and sixth graders (N = 47), who present poor literacy skills and speak German as a second language.

Kalman Filter Learning Algorithms and State Space Representations for Stochastic Claims Reserving
In stochastic claims reserving, state space models have been used for almost 40 years to forecast loss reserves and to compute their mean squared error of prediction.

Network models and sensor layers to design adaptive learning using educational mapping
A network modelling approach to educational mapping leads to a scalable computational model that supports adaptive learning, intelligent tutors, intelligent teaching assistants, and data-driven continuous improvement.
